Paramount Park Middle School proudly hosted its Spring CEOS Festival this May, spotlighting the entrepreneurial spirit of its students. The CEOS program—Creating Entrepreneurial Opportunities for Students—is a unique, school-based initiative that teaches students the fundamentals of running a small business. From product development and branding to budgeting, time management, and profit strategies, CEOS provides hands-on learning experiences under the guidance of dedicated mentors.
Launched in 2022, CEOS began as a creative solution to address campus behavior by transforming unsanctioned student sales into a structured and educational opportunity. What started as a behavioral intervention has since evolved into a celebrated tradition, empowering students to channel their creativity into real-world business models.
This year, students participated in two CEOS sessions, culminating in vibrant market events at the Winter Festival in December and the Spring Festival in May. In a celebration of community and talent, the festivals also featured live performances from the Paramount Park Concert Band and Chamber Orchestra, making the nights unforgettable for families and students alike.
